Seborrheic Keratoses are really typical, benign growths of the skin. The main clinical function of seborrheic keratoses is they look as though they are pasted onto the surface area of the skin. They are most generally situated on the chest or back but can essentially lie anywhere on the body with the exemption of the hands and soles. They are typically different shades of brownish but differ from light tan to black, and range in size from 1-2 millimeters to a number of centimeters or bigger in dimension. Seborrheic keratoses regularly end up being inflamed, irritated and itchy. Although they may be large and expand quickly, they are benign. They are not triggered by sunlight damages so can be located on areas that are also typically covered by garments. At first, they appear as a little elevated, light brown spots and develop right into darker, thicker lesions with harsh, warty surfaces. A skin doctor can identify whether wart-like developments are seborrheic keratosis (benign) or actinic keratosis (precancerous) based upon their appearance. However in situations where the development resembles skin cancer, the dermatologist might do an extra biopsy to develop a conclusive medical diagnosis. A dermatologist can diagnose a seborrheic keratosis via examination. A few seborrheic keratoses that create gradually in time is typical and normally not a reason for worry, especially for people older than 50.
